prog_tools | Unsorted

Telegram-канал prog_tools - Инструменты программиста

14280

Полезные инструменты для программистов — бесплатные и платные Разместить рекламу: @tproger_sales_bot Правила общения: https://tprg.ru/rules Другие каналы: @tproger_channels Регистрация в перечне РКН: https://tprg.ru/mX0S

Subscribe to a channel

Инструменты программиста

​​5 инструментов, которые используют айтишные команды

Вашему вниманию обзор пяти популярных инструментов, которые делают работу IT-команд продуктивнее. В статье описали доски в стиле Miro, для визуализации идей и процессов, таск-трекеры, Git-системы, и даже облачные IDE для совместной разработки.

@prog_tools

Читать полностью…

Инструменты программиста

​​Семейство ПО HashiCorp

Экосистема DevOps со следующими компонентами:

Terraform управляет инфраструктурой как кодом (IaC). Позволяет описывать и развертывать инфраструктуру на любом облаке;
Vault хранит секреты (токены, пароли, серты);
Consul обеспечивает балансировку нагрузки;
Nomad оркестрирует нагрузку, запускает и масштабирует контейнеры, приложения и сервисы в любом окружении;
Boundary управляет доступом к инфраструктуре без необходимости использовать VPN или хранить учетные данные на машинах;
Waypoint собирает и деплоит приложения;
Vagrant управляет виртуальными машинами.

Цена: условно-бесплатно
Сайт проекта
@prog_tools

Читать полностью…

Инструменты программиста

​​Обзор RBAC Wizard — инструмента для анализа и визуализации конфигурации RBAC в кластере Kubernetes

Если вы DevOps и вам периодически приходится чесать права доступа в Kubernetes, изучите гайд коллеги про RBAC Wizard. Это инструмент для визуализации и анализа конфигурации Role-based Access Control (RBAC). Особенно полезен он в ситуациях, когда нужно быстро разобраться, какие роли назначены конкретным пользователям или сервисам в клиентском кластере. В статье разобраны ключевые этапы: установка, подготовка тестовых ролей и проведение анализа текущей конфиги. Материал будет полезен тем, кто хочет навести порядок в системе доступа без лишней ручной рутины.

@prog_tools

Читать полностью…

Инструменты программиста

Rollbar | Трекинг ошибок like never before

Навороченная, симпатичная консолька для оперативного отстрела проблем на вашем сайте. Совместим с NodeJS, PHP, Python, Go, Java, .NET. Дружит с таскерами вроде Jira, так что проблеме сразу можно назначить ответственного.

Цена: условно-бесплатно
Сайт проекта
@prog_tools
👻 — Мои баги исчезают сами
👾 — Надо бы, но где взять на это ресурс
👍 — Если поддерживаешь

Читать полностью…

Инструменты программиста

​​JFrog | Автоматизируемые AI / ML пайплайны

Если настало ваше время и вы выкатываете собственную модель ML, автоматизировать ее пересборку и трекинг проблем поможет этот тул. Эта платформа «дружит» с сотнями разных API и точно доставит MLOps'ам.

Цена: от $150 в месяц (есть демо-период)
Сайт проекта
@prog_tools

Читать полностью…

Инструменты программиста

BrowserStack | Test Like a Boss

Навороченная платформа для кроссплатформенного тестирования вашего проекта — сайта или приложения. Подружится с вашим CI / CD, GitHub, Jira, мессенджерами, IDE, и фреймворками автотестов вроде Mocha / Playwright.

Цена: от $15 в месяц (есть демо-период)
Сайт проекта
@prog_tools

Читать полностью…

Инструменты программиста

Сбор ответов для State of DevOps Russia 2025 заканчивается

До завершения ежегодного исследования состояния DevOps остались считанные дни. Каждый новый голос делает исследование точнее и полнее.

Успейте поделиться своим опытом! Это исследование — единственное в своем роде в России. Оно позволяет получить полную картину того, как развивается DevOps в стране, какие инструменты и практики используют команды, с какими вызовами сталкиваются компании.

Результаты станут важным ориентиром для всей индустрии.

Участники получат:
— Полный доступ к результатам исследования
— Возможность выиграть билеты на Highload++ и DevOpsConf
— Промокоды и мерч от партнёров

Всего лишь 20 минут вашего времени — возможность повлиять на будущее DevOps в России.
Пройдите опрос

Читать полностью…

Инструменты программиста

​​osv.dev | Списки уязвимостей

Конечно, поиск и отработка уязвимостей — каждоневное занятие ля хакеров всех цветов. Однако если вы в этой теме новичок, познакомиться с общеизвестными, «классическими» эксплойтами точно уместно. На сайте листятся грехи безопасности по категориям:
— Linux;
— Git;
— Android и десятки других инструментов.

Сайт проекта
@prog_tools

Читать полностью…

Инструменты программиста

​​Как сделать код-ревью, чтобы тебя не возненавидели?

Краткий гайд по тому, как не вызвать антипатию при код‑ревью. Советы касаются структуры PR: мелкие изменения, как правило, понятнее для ревьюеров. Также показано, как грамотно и корректно давать обратную связь без обид и конфликтов. Обсудили важность обоснованных замечаний с ссылками на стандарты и документацию.

@prog_tools

Читать полностью…

Инструменты программиста

Если бы расам Elder Scrolls соответствовала специализация в Python

🦄 — Если тоже решил снова поиграть в Oblivion

#кек
@zen_of_python

Читать полностью…

Инструменты программиста

​​Хакер открыл охоту на других хакеров через зараженные инструменты на GitHub

Исследователи обнаружили масштабную вредоносную кампанию, в ходе которой злоумышленник распространил через GitHub десятки фальшивых репозиториев с «хакерскими» инструментами, мишенью которых оказались сами хакеры, геймеры и новички в кибербезопасности. Эти репозитории, замаскированные под читы и эксплойты, содержали скрытые бэкдоры и сложные скрипты, активировавшиеся при компиляции Visual Studio. Кампания отличалась высокой автоматизацией: автор использовал сотни тысяч фальшивых коммитов, чтобы придать проектам видимость активности и надёжности. В итоге жертвы запускали скомпрометированные файлы, что приводило к установке инфостилеров и удалённых троянов — инициируя цепочку многоступенчатых атак.

👏 — Если автору идеи респект
@prog_tools

Читать полностью…

Инструменты программиста

Оmatsuri

Это небольшой, но полезный набор инструментов. Здесь вы найдете декодер, генератор градиентов, разделитель страниц, генератор данных и многое другое.

Проект опенсорсный, поэтому можете заглянуть в репозиторий, чтобы изучить внутрянку.

#инструменты

Читать полностью…

Инструменты программиста

basecamp.com | Управление проектом Revisited

Есть небезосновательное мнение, что система управления проектом должна обладать ограниченным уровнем сложности. Желательно, чтоюы любой участник мог ее постичь ее интуитивно. Мемы про ненависть к Jira или, упаси боже, самописным таск-трекерам, именно про это.

BaseCamp предлагает абстрагироваться от многоэтажных трекеров со всеми видами представлений к минимализму. На видео заметно, что создатели старались упрощать усложненное всеми силами, что очень похвально.

Награда в номинации «Управлятор проекта 🕹️»

Цена: есть Freemium
Сайт проекта
@prog_tools

Читать полностью…

Инструменты программиста

dify.ai | Конструктор вашего ИИ-агента

Платформа для LLM-ассистентов с визуальным конструктором и поддержкой RAG. Система легко подключается к множеству моделей, включая OpenAI, Claude и LLaMA и прочим LLM. Dify может разворачиваться в on-premise среде, что особенно важно для корпоративных пользователей с повышенными требованиями к безопасности. Есть встроенный инструмент логирования и анализа ошибок.

Цена: бесплатно (но сервер с вас)
Сайт проекта
Репозиторий проекта
@prog_tools

Читать полностью…

Инструменты программиста

​​deepsource.com | DevSecOps-платформа

Будучи конкурентом SonarQube, этот проект автоматически анализирует код и проверяет зависимости. Это значительно повышает шансы найти уязвимость или баг до деплоя в прод. Поддерживает интеграции с GitHub, GitLab и Bitbucket, причем прямо в CI/CD-пайплайне. «Дружит» с таскерами вроде Jira.

Цена: есть условно-бесплатный тариф
Сайт проекта
@prog_tools

❤️‍🔥 — Если идея огонь, но реализация — боль

Читать полностью…

Инструменты программиста

​​Codeship | «Инди» CI/CD

Облачный сервис, подходящий для средних и крупных команд. Предлагает гибкую настройку: через удобный GUI или декларативно на YAML. Сервис не привязан к конкретному Git-провайдеру, но совместим с GitHub, GitLab, Bitbucket и проч. В тарифе Pro позволяет детально управлять Docker-окружением, создавая кастомные пайплайны с высокой степенью контроля.

Цена: условно-бесплатно
Сайт проекта
@prog_tools

Читать полностью…

Инструменты программиста

​​DroChill | «Что ты делал эти два часа?»

Говорящее название... Проект поддерживает активность системы без вмешательства пользователя с помощью джигглера вашей мыши. Устройство каждые 60 секунд эмулирует движение курсора и случайные клики, предотвращая переход в статус "Away" в мессенджерах. Всё работает на уровне HID и не требует установки дополнительного софта на ПК.

Цена: бесплатно
Репозиторий проекта
@prog_tools

Читать полностью…

Инструменты программиста

#простымисловами: Что такое FOUС и как его избежать

FOUC раздражает пользователей, но есть простые и эффективные способы его избежать.

В этом посте мы разобрали для вас, что это такое, почему возникает и как его избежать!

#фронтенд #fouc

Читать полностью…

Инструменты программиста

smithery.ai | Claude c щупальцами

Одна вдохновленная Anthropic команда решила «приделать GPT руки», то есть MCP-сервера (Model Context Protocol). В мире Claude это мост между LLM‑агентом и внешней функцией или источником данных (API, база, файловая система и т.д.). Smithery предлагает почти 3000 ручек, умеющих скрейпить, создавать тикеты, апсертить в БД, делать коммиты и многое другое.

Награда в номинации «Нейронки Like a Boss» 🤖

Цена: бесплатно (но за Claude придется платить)
Сайт проекта
@prog_tools

Читать полностью…

Инструменты программиста

Zephyr | Действительно ВАШ умный девайс

Этот питонический фреймворк поддерживает 750+ материнских плат и делает устройства умными. Пишите свою логику и деплойте на плату: создатели стремились сделать процесс проще, чем у Arduino.

Цена: бесплатно
Сайт проекта
@prog_tools

Читать полностью…

Инструменты программиста

​​Почему ваше приложение тормозит? Архитектурные bottlenecks, которые никто не замечает

Ответ может скрываться не в коде, а в неожиданных местах — архитектурных «бутылочных горлышках», которые часто остаются вне поля зрения. В Tproger разобрали типичные узкие места: JavaScript-код, база данных, система аналитики, почтовые рассылки, сторонние API и другие компоненты и проч. Каждый из них может стать причиной снижения производительности.

Статья точно «написана кровью» и содержит тонну опробованных решений заторможенности.

@prog_tools

Читать полностью…

Инструменты программиста

RayGun | Словно Cursor для дебага

Напрашивавшийся подход к отладке сайтов и приложений: LLM, знающий код проекта еще до промта. Выбранная вами нейронка получает логи ошибок сама и почти не требует уточнений кодера, прежде чем предложит решение.

Цена: от $40 в месяц (есть двухнедельное демо)
Сайт проекта
@prog_tools
🎃 — Если цена пугает

Читать полностью…

Инструменты программиста

Docker для инженеров: 6 приёмов, которые выведут вас за пределы docker build

Если вы используете Docker только для запуска контейнеров, пора углубиться. В статье — шесть практик, которые помогут выйти за рамки docker build и научат думать как инженер.

#бэкенд #devops #docker

Читать полностью…

Инструменты программиста

​​freq | Считаем частоту почти всего

CLI-инструмент на Rust, который предназначен для подсчета частот в данных. Это попытка заменить классические команды sort | uniq -c | sort -rn на единый инструмент с более гибкими возможностями.

Среди фичей:
— чтение сжатых файлов;
— фильтрация и трансформация c regex;
— гибкая сортировка результатов и многое другое.

Цена: бесплатно
Репозиторий проекта
@prog_tools

Читать полностью…

Инструменты программиста

​​ragas | Оцениваем качество вашего LLM-бота

Целый фреймворк для оценки вашей LLM, будь то нечто самописное, или на движке RAG. С помощью этого Python-проекта вы не только познакомитесь с тонной новых терминов из мира LLM Evaluation, но и сможете автоматизировать этот процесс.

Награда в номинации «Нейронки Like a Boss» 🤖
Документация
#инструмент
@zen_of_python

Читать полностью…

Инструменты программиста

​​Опрос про роль ИИ в вашей работе

Редакция Tproger проводит регулярное исследование об отношении айтишников к Искусственному интеллекту. Это небольшая анкета займет не более 5 минут, но очень поможет прояснить отношение разных групп к AI. Результатами обязательно поделимся.

#опрос
@zen_of_python

Читать полностью…

Инструменты программиста

Как пасти котов. Наставление для программистов, руководящих другими программистами [2011]

Книга — про то, как совмещать лидерство с управлением. Особенно когда речь про IT и команды, в которых каждый сам по себе, как кот на свободе — вроде рядом, но сам решает, куда идти. Поэтому и управлять такой командой — та ещё задачка.

Даже если ещё недавно всё было под контролем: код писался, дедлайны соблюдались — а теперь вдруг роль сменилась, и нужно не просто делать, а вести за собой. Тут и стиль руководства выбирать, и команду собирать, и задачи держать в сроках. Всё новое, и на ощупь. В таких случаях книга может сильно выручить.

#книга #general #ru

Читать полностью…

Инструменты программиста

​​skytable.io | производительность, масштабируемость и гибкость БД

Выходит, Redis уже «убили», и не раз. Это NoSQL-решение предлагает беспрецедентную скорость и масштаббируемость, как раз для крупных проектов, где число пользователей позволяет использовать термин Big Data.

Спасибо @KNN3477 за рекомендацию.

Цена: бесплатно (но on-premise)
Сайт проекта
@prog_tools

Читать полностью…

Инструменты программиста

k8sGPT — ваш ИИ-ассистент для Kubernetes — CLI-утилита, которая помогает диагностировать проблемы в Kubernetes.

Полезна и при онбординге, и в проде:
показывает ошибки ресурсов
объясняет, почему они возникли
предлагает возможные шаги

Особенно помогает тем, кто ещё не выучил все тонкости CrashLoopBackOff и ImagePullBackOff.

Узнайте, как внедрить утилиту в свой workflow

Это #партнёрский пост

Читать полностью…

Инструменты программиста

Можно ли за 4 года стать хорошим фулстек-разработчиком с дипломом престижного вуза,
готовым портфолио и сильной теоретической базой?


В совместном онлайн-бакалавриате НИУ ВШЭ и Нетологии «Программные системы и автоматизация процессов разработки»
готовят как раз таких специалистов.

На первых курсах вы изучите базовые математические и гуманитарные предметы,
основы программирования и профильные дисциплины по фулстек-разработке.
А с третьего курса выберете углублённый трек: руководитель командой разработки или DevOps-инженер.
По итогу обучения освоите 4 языка программирования: Java, Python, JavaScript, Go.

Вас ждёт:
сильное студенческое комьюнити,
постоянная практика,
хакатоны и стажировки.

А ещё — все бонусы очной формы обучения: отсрочка от армии, льготы на проезд,
доступ к библиотеке, привилегии при посещении театров и льготный кредит на
образование.

Получите диплом, который поможет строить карьеру в сильных IT-командах.

Подробнее по ссылке: https://netolo.gy/ebTc

Реклама. ООО "Нетология". ИНН 7726464125 Erid: 2VSb5xeHx1N

Читать полностью…
Subscribe to a channel